Jol keen to bolster Cottagers

Fulham boss Martin Jol is looking to strengthen his squad in the January transfer window as he seeks to build a top team which can compete with the likes of London rivals Spurs and Arsenal.

Jol lost several key players in the summer, including Clint Dempsey, Mousa Dembele and Danny Murphy, but he brought in Dimitar Berbatov among his recruits.

After a solid start to the campaign, Jol still wants to strengthen, with Norwegian defender Vegard Forren linked to the Cottagers.

He told the Fulham Chronicle: "It's a cliche but we always look for players who can strengthen our team.

"I want to build a top team and that needs a very good footballing side that can compete with the likes of Spurs, Arsenal and Everton."

Dempsey and Dembele departed for Spurs in the final few days of the last transfer window and Jol would like to avoid a race against time to strengthen in the forthcoming window.

"That would be fantastic because then you can strengthen your squad," he said.

"If you don't know what will happen three days before the end of the transfer window then you've got a problem like we had.

"But nothing is what it seems because after that we've been doing better than before."
